Term | Definition |
Ribosome | Makes specific proteins |
Endoplasmic Reticulum | A series of tunnels that are connected to the nucleus and outward in the cell |
Cell Membrane | A skin like layer all cells have |
Mitochondria | This takes oxygen and glucose and breaks it down into energy |
Lysosome | Breaks down all wastes and old cell parts |
Vacuole | Storage closests of the cell |
Chloroplast | Where photosynthesis takes place in a plant cell |
Cellular Respiration | The process of oxygen and glucose being broken down into energy with carbon dioxide and water as wastes |
Nuclear Plasma | The gel like substance in the nucleus that holds the nucleolus in place |
Photosynthesis | The process of carbon dioxide, water and sunlight being turned into glucose with oxygen being given off as a waste |
Cell Wall | The tough outer layer of a plant cell |
Nucleus | The control center of any eukaryotic cell |
Chromosome | Contain all genes |
Nucleolus | The center of the nucleus where ribosomes are created |
Gene | Contain DNA for certain traits like hair color or height |
DNA | DeoxyriboNucleic Acid, the blue prints for all life |
Cell | The smallest unit of a living thing |
Golgi Apparatus | The packing and shipping center of a cell |
Organism | Any living thing |
Cytoplasm | The gel like substance located inside the cells |
Prokaryote | A simple cell without a nucleus. |
Eukaryote | A complex cell with a nucleus |
Protein | A long chain of amino acids |
Organelle | A small organ, any part in a cell that helps the cell function |
